Zero-Tolerance QC: Dedicated SOP for a Japanese Mattress Client

The Challenge

In 2020, we connected with a Japanese mattress manufacturer through online channels. Their requirements were exceptionally strict: every roll had to be exactly 50-55 metres with no splicing; a maximum of 2 defects per roll, with cumulative defect length under 1 metre; and absolutely no creasing from improper winding.

Our Solution

We built a dedicated SOP exclusively for this project -- covering grey fabric weight control, fixed-length winding at the dyeing mill, and a full roll-by-roll inspection and grading process upon return to our warehouse. Rolls falling below 50 metres were strictly filtered out, but rather than discarded, they were absorbed by our in-house finished goods factory, eliminating waste while keeping client costs stable.

Small-Batch, Multi-Color Flexibility for a Los Angeles Distributor

The Challenge

In 2024, a Los Angeles-based fabric distributor selling by the yard approached us. With limited warehouse space, each order was capped at under 1,000 metres -- yet each batch required at least 10 colours and 5 different specs (varying thickness and GSM). Standard MOQs of ~200 kg/colour made small-run multi-colour customisation nearly impossible.

Our Solution

We introduced a shared production planning model: each month we share our upcoming bulk dyeing schedule in advance, allowing the client to piggyback their small quantities onto existing production runs. This eliminates independent MOQ constraints and avoids extra dyeing costs. The client selects from planned Pantone matches or popular stock colours, aligned with machine-set thicknesses (3-8 mm) and GSM ranges already in production.

100+ Containers: Systematic Quality & Supply for a Spanish Wholesaler

The Challenge

An Alicante-based mattress ticking wholesaler -- serving multiple mattress factories across Spain -- required stable, large-volume supply of ~220 cm wide spacer mesh in multiple GSM, structures, and colour combinations. Their GM, Mr. Lucas, also demanded continuous new pattern development to serve his clients' evolving design needs. The scale and delivery rhythm left no room for inconsistency.

Our Solution

We established a systematic quality and delivery assurance programme: stable production scheduling across multiple specs and colours; a rigorous full-inspection process checking every roll and every metre with traceable QC reports; standardised packaging using 8S-grade protective plastic bags with clearly labelled roll information; and an ongoing new-pattern development pipeline (10-15 days per new sample). Every shipment arrives consistent, traceable, and ready for downstream distribution.

How We Make It

Our Production Process

From yarn winding to final inspection -- 100% in-house control ensures consistent quality at every stage.

Yarn Warping
01

Yarn Warping

Selected PET/PA yarns are precision-wound onto warp beams using 6 warping machines. Consistent tension control ensures structural uniformity throughout every roll.

Warp Knitting
02

Warp Knitting

90+ Raschel warp knitting machines (E12-E28 gauge) simultaneously interlock face, spacer, and back yarns into a true 3D structure. 8 Karl Mayer machines for highest precision.

Greige Fabric Inspection
03

Greige Fabric Inspection

Every roll of greige fabric is inspected before dyeing. Thickness, GSM, width, and structural defects are checked and logged by batch number -- only qualified rolls proceed to the next stage.

Dyeing & Finishing
04

Dyeing & Finishing

Disperse dyeing with Pantone-matched colors at certified partner facilities. Optional antibacterial (Silvadur™/Sanitized™), flame retardant, lamination, and anti-slip finishes applied.

Inspection & Rolling
05

Inspection & Rolling

Every roll undergoes 100% visual inspection on 5 dedicated machines. GSM, thickness, width, and appearance are logged by batch number before moisture-proof packaging on 6cm paper tubes.

What is the minimum order quantity (MOQ)?
For stock grey fabric in standard colors, our MOQ is 200kg per color. For custom-developed grey fabric (new structure, gauge, or yarn combination), the MOQ is 3,000kg. Can you produce antibacterial or flame-retardant mesh?
Yes. For antibacterial treatment, we offer: microwave processing (suitable for smaller orders, durable up to 100 washes), Sanitized™ or Silvadur™ finishing (for larger orders), and antibacterial yarn integration (higher MOQ). For flame retardancy, we comply with FMVSS302 (USA automotive), EN1021 (EU furniture), and CFR1632 (US mattress) depending on your target market.
